When the antigen presenting cell interact with T cell there is an increase in cytoplasmic level of calcium. Tjis will then activates Calcineurin by binding to a regulatory subunit and activating calmodulin binding. The transcription factor NFATS that are induced by Calcineurin and that will transcripts IL-2 genes. IL-2 will activate T helper lymphocytes and induces the production of cytokines.

Calcineurin inhibitors exert their immunosuppressive action by reducing IL-2 production and IL-2 receptor suppression. This will lead to reduction in T cell activation.
